Zimbabwe gets US$60m for drought relief

By Nyasha KunyiswaSENIOR STAFF WRITERkunyiswan@dailynews.co.zwTHE European Union (EU) has allocated US$60 million to Zimbabwe for the current El Nino-induced drought. Addressing journalists in Harare yesterday, the EU ambassador to Zimbabwe, Jobst Von Kirchmann, said the West was committed to assist Zimbabweans in need of humanitarian assistance due to the drought situation.“The European Union initiatives are…
